### Action item: Harrowfield gateway buffering

During the outage, the Harrowfield telemetry gateway dropped readings from roughly forty tractors because its in-memory buffer had no overflow policy. Owner for the fix is the Fieldwire team: add disk-backed spill, cap retention at six hours, and alert when the buffer exceeds half capacity. Target is two sprints out. Progress will be reported at this sync until closed. Design notes, capacity math, and the review checklist are being tracked on the internal page:

runbook for yahop-tajep: https://jenkins.olvarqstack.internal/settings

14:22 — On-call confirmed the deploy blocked on lint failures in the Tollery migrations repo. New SQL lint rules (uppercase keywords, no SELECT *) were merged mid-sprint without a grace period, flagging 41 legacy files. Mitigation: rules downgraded to warnings for files under /legacy, pipeline re-run green at 14:41. Follow-up ticket filed to batch-fix old files. Failing run's trace token recorded below.

trace token, kahog-kaweg: htk14_734fe1d358f0c2

**Environments — Sketchline Undo/Redo Service**

Sketchline's undo/redo history service runs in three environments: dev, staging, and production. Each maintains its own history-depth limits, snapshot cadence, and redo-branch pruning policy, so behavior differs subtly between them — please do not assume parity when debugging stack divergence. Staging intentionally uses aggressive pruning to surface edge cases early. The production environment currently uses the following configuration.

config for bahop-baduf:
[kasion]
team = lamath
access_code = ac_d807e5
host = kasion.paliqcloud.corp
port = 4000
owner = julix.tamvan
peer = frair.qorvelsoft.local

Quick heads-up on Pinwheel UI versioning: we cut a minor release every sprint, and anything touching component props needs a changeset file in the PR. No changeset, no merge — the bot will nag you. Majors are rare and go through the design council first. The full policy, with examples of what counts as breaking, lives on the internal page below.

wiki page, bahip-yahip: https://grafana.qirvanlabs.corp/browse/display/projects/cc3a1b9dbfc9